COMMERCIAL.

WOOL PRICES. The Colonial circular of the Loan and Mercantile Agency reports as follows ; Christchurch. —Since our last issue we have held a special auction sale of wools, consisting chiefly of fellmongeiV scoured parcels. Buyers display great reticence in their biddings, resulting in the withdrawal of many lots ; these were, however, mostly cleared privately' afterwards. Out of 247 bales offered, 231 found buyers at the following rates Greasy : Merino, 6}d to 7d ; half-bred, and lambs, 74d. Scoured : Merino, Is 2id to Is 4fd ■ do. pieces, ll£d to IsOfd ; cross-bred, 114 d to Is 4£d ; do locks and pieces, 6id to Is. The first of new clip arrived in store to-day'. At Auckland a few small lots have been sold at public sale, realising 7,5-16 d per lb.
